QueryPacks interface
表示 QueryPacks 的介面。
方法
create |
建立 Log Analytics QueryPack(或更新)。 注意:您無法在 Put 作業中為 InstrumentationKey 或 AppId 指定不同的值。 |
create |
建立 Log Analytics QueryPack。 注意:您無法在 Put 作業中為 InstrumentationKey 或 AppId 指定不同的值。 |
delete(string, string, Query |
刪除 Log Analytics QueryPack。 |
get(string, string, Query |
傳回 Log Analytics QueryPack。 |
list(Query |
取得訂用帳戶內所有Log Analytics QueryPack的清單。 |
list |
取得資源群組內的Log Analytics QueryPack清單。 |
update |
更新現有的QueryPack標籤。 若要更新其他欄位,請使用 CreateOrUpdate 方法。 |
方法詳細資料
createOrUpdate(string, string, LogAnalyticsQueryPack, QueryPacksCreateOrUpdateOptionalParams)
建立 Log Analytics QueryPack(或更新)。 注意:您無法在 Put 作業中為 InstrumentationKey 或 AppId 指定不同的值。
function createOrUpdate(resourceGroupName: string, queryPackName: string, logAnalyticsQueryPackPayload: LogAnalyticsQueryPack, options?: QueryPacksCreateOrUpdateOptionalParams): Promise<LogAnalyticsQueryPack>
參數
- resourceGroupName
-
string
資源群組的名稱。 名稱不區分大小寫。
- queryPackName
-
string
Log Analytics QueryPack 資源的名稱。
- logAnalyticsQueryPackPayload
- LogAnalyticsQueryPack
需要指定才能建立或更新Log Analytics QueryPack的屬性。
選項參數。
傳回
Promise<LogAnalyticsQueryPack>
createOrUpdateWithoutName(string, LogAnalyticsQueryPack, QueryPacksCreateOrUpdateWithoutNameOptionalParams)
建立 Log Analytics QueryPack。 注意:您無法在 Put 作業中為 InstrumentationKey 或 AppId 指定不同的值。
function createOrUpdateWithoutName(resourceGroupName: string, logAnalyticsQueryPackPayload: LogAnalyticsQueryPack, options?: QueryPacksCreateOrUpdateWithoutNameOptionalParams): Promise<LogAnalyticsQueryPack>
參數
- resourceGroupName
-
string
資源群組的名稱。 名稱不區分大小寫。
- logAnalyticsQueryPackPayload
- LogAnalyticsQueryPack
需要指定才能建立或更新Log Analytics QueryPack的屬性。
選項參數。
傳回
Promise<LogAnalyticsQueryPack>
delete(string, string, QueryPacksDeleteOptionalParams)
刪除 Log Analytics QueryPack。
function delete(resourceGroupName: string, queryPackName: string, options?: QueryPacksDeleteOptionalParams): Promise<void>
參數
- resourceGroupName
-
string
資源群組的名稱。 名稱不區分大小寫。
- queryPackName
-
string
Log Analytics QueryPack 資源的名稱。
- options
- QueryPacksDeleteOptionalParams
選項參數。
傳回
Promise<void>
get(string, string, QueryPacksGetOptionalParams)
傳回 Log Analytics QueryPack。
function get(resourceGroupName: string, queryPackName: string, options?: QueryPacksGetOptionalParams): Promise<LogAnalyticsQueryPack>
參數
- resourceGroupName
-
string
資源群組的名稱。 名稱不區分大小寫。
- queryPackName
-
string
Log Analytics QueryPack 資源的名稱。
- options
- QueryPacksGetOptionalParams
選項參數。
傳回
Promise<LogAnalyticsQueryPack>
list(QueryPacksListOptionalParams)
取得訂用帳戶內所有Log Analytics QueryPack的清單。
function list(options?: QueryPacksListOptionalParams): PagedAsyncIterableIterator<LogAnalyticsQueryPack, LogAnalyticsQueryPack[], PageSettings>
參數
- options
- QueryPacksListOptionalParams
選項參數。
傳回
listByResourceGroup(string, QueryPacksListByResourceGroupOptionalParams)
取得資源群組內的Log Analytics QueryPack清單。
function listByResourceGroup(resourceGroupName: string, options?: QueryPacksListByResourceGroupOptionalParams): PagedAsyncIterableIterator<LogAnalyticsQueryPack, LogAnalyticsQueryPack[], PageSettings>
參數
- resourceGroupName
-
string
資源群組的名稱。 名稱不區分大小寫。
選項參數。
傳回
updateTags(string, string, TagsResource, QueryPacksUpdateTagsOptionalParams)
更新現有的QueryPack標籤。 若要更新其他欄位,請使用 CreateOrUpdate 方法。
function updateTags(resourceGroupName: string, queryPackName: string, queryPackTags: TagsResource, options?: QueryPacksUpdateTagsOptionalParams): Promise<LogAnalyticsQueryPack>
參數
- resourceGroupName
-
string
資源群組的名稱。 名稱不區分大小寫。
- queryPackName
-
string
Log Analytics QueryPack 資源的名稱。
- queryPackTags
- TagsResource
已更新要設定為QueryPack實例的標記資訊。
選項參數。
傳回
Promise<LogAnalyticsQueryPack>